What are the 3 types of affirmative action?

types of affirmative action: Preferential hiring/admissions- preference to the qualified underrepresented candidate. Goals- set by popluation percentage- preference to qualified underrepresented canidate Set asides- only qualified underrepresented candidates can apply.

What is the difference between soft affirmative action and hard affirmative action?

Basically, strong affirmative action is openly using race or gender or disability, etc. as a determining factor in employment, acceptance, etc. Like when a college gives someone extra points towards an acceptance decision for being Latino. Weak affirmative action is not openly using it as a determining factor, but giving social support to those who might be discriminated against. This would be a social program that provides tutors to black students, or scholarships that only females can get. This is not a legal action, but a social one.
